This article outlines the latest enhancements to the Lien Verification Queue. These updates improve queue navigation, provide greater control over lien verification providers, enhance case visibility, and introduce new archiving capabilities.


Overview

The latest release introduces several improvements to the Lien Verification Queue, including:

  • Pagination controls for better queue navigation

  • Direct access to queue settings

  • Support for multiple lien verification providers

  • Conflict handling between providers

  • Improved lien visibility across case hierarchies

  • Manual and automated lien archiving

  • Restricted state response indicators

These updates help teams manage lien verification more efficiently while improving transparency across cases.


Pagination Controls

Users can now control how many results appear per page in the Lien Verification Queue.

Available Options

  • 20 results per page

  • 35 results per page

  • 50 results per page

Behavior

  • The selected page size persists even when sorting the queue.

  • This preference remains active while navigating the queue.

Benefits

  • Faster case review

  • Reduced page navigation

  • Improved usability for large portfolios

Settings Available Directly in the Queue

Lien verification settings are now accessible directly within the queue.

Previous Behavior

Settings were only available in Company Settings.

New Behavior

Users can open settings directly from the Lien Verification Queue, allowing for quicker configuration changes while working on cases.

Benefits

  • Faster access to configuration

  • Less navigation between pages

  • Improved workflow efficiency

Archiving VinAudit or VinChex Results

The system now allows users to select which provider’s lien results to display.

Supported Providers

  • VinChex

  • VinAudit

How It Works

When a provider is selected from the Settings screen:


Selected Provider

Results Displayed

VinChex

Only VinChex results

VinAudit

Only VinAudit results


This helps maintain consistency when organizations prefer one data provider over another.

Multi-Provider Conflict Handling

When both VinChex and VinAudit are enabled, the system compares results from both providers.

If Results Differ

A yellow warning banner appears in the queue indicating a conflict between providers.

What This Means

The lien verification providers returned different results, and additional review may be required before proceeding.

Downstream Visibility

Lien verification results now propagate across the entire case hierarchy.

Case Hierarchy

  • Lender

  • Forwarder

  • Agent

Once a lien is confirmed, the system displays a verification badge across related cases.

Benefits

  • Prevents duplicate lien checks

  • Improves transparency across teams

  • Ensures all stakeholders see the verified status

Archive Liens

Users can archive liens from the queue once they have been reviewed.

Reasons to Archive

  • Lien has been validated

  • Possible lien loss

  • Case no longer requires review

Archive Options

Single Case Archive

Select an individual lien and choose Archive.



Bulk Archive

Select multiple cases and archive them simultaneously.



Archived Queue View

The Archived view displays all archived liens.

Information Displayed

  • Archived case details

  • Date the lien was archived

This allows teams to keep a record of reviewed liens while maintaining a clean active queue.



Auto Archive Settings

The system now supports automatic lien archiving.

Available Intervals

  • 30 days

  • 60 days

  • 90 days

  • 120 days

Once enabled, liens that remain in the queue beyond the selected time frame will automatically move to the archived queue.

Benefits

  • Reduces manual cleanup

  • Keeps queues manageable

  • Maintains consistent workflow hygiene



Restricted State Responses

In some states, lien information cannot be returned due to data restrictions.

When this occurs, the system displays a Restricted State response.

Where This Appears

  • Lien Verification Queue

  • Case Details View

This ensures customers understand that the lien information cannot be retrieved due to state data restrictions, rather than assuming it is missing or incomplete.
